Job Description

We have an opening for an Assistant Project Manager to participate and assist in all of the various activities within our business., it will include constructing a project, including subcontracting, estimating, cost management, schedule management, safety, and quality management.

Job Description:

The Assistant Executive Project Manager (PE) plays a crucial role in providing support to top-level executives within an organization. This position requires exceptional organizational skills, attention to detail, discretion, and the ability to handle a wide range of tasks efficiently and effectively. The Executive Assistant serves as a primary point of contact between executives, internal staff, clients, and external Managers, requiring strong communication and interpersonal skills.

Key Responsibilities:

Administrative Support: Provide high-level administrative support to executives, including managing calendars, scheduling meetings, coordinating travel arrangements, and handling correspondence.

Communication: Serve as the primary point of contact for internal and external communications, screening calls, responding to inquiries, and managing help email correspondence.

Information Management: Organize and maintain executive's files, records, and documents, ensuring confidentiality and accessibility as needed. Prepare reports, presentations, and other materials as requested.

Meeting Coordination: Plan and coordinate meetings, conferences, and events, including arranging logistics, preparing agendas, taking minutes, and following up on action items.

Project Management: Assist with special projects as assigned, coordinating tasks, deadlines, and resources to ensure timely completion and quality results.

Relationship Management: Build and maintain positive relationships with managers, colleagues, clients, and others, professionally representing the company.

Prioritization: Manage multiple priorities and deadlines effectively, proactively identifying and addressing potential conflicts or challenges.

Problem Solving: Anticipate needs and proactively address issues to facilitate smooth operations and support the project and business objectives.

Confidentiality: Handle sensitive information with discretion and confidentiality, maintaining the highest standards of professionalism and ethics.

Technology Proficiency: Utilize various software and technology tools proficiently, including office productivity suites, calendar and scheduling applications, and communication platforms.
